ABM (NYSE: ABM) is a leading provider of facility solutions with revenues of approximately $6.4 billion and over 130,000 employees in 300+ offices deployed throughout the United States and various international locations. ABM’s comprehensive capabilities include electrical & lighting, energy solutions, facilities engineering, HVAC & mechanical, janitorial, landscape & turf, mission critical solutions and parking, provided through stand-alone or integrated solutions. Founded in 1909, ABM provides custom facility solutions in urban, suburban and rural areas to properties of all sizes — from schools and commercial buildings to hospitals, data centers, manufacturing plants and airports.

Responsibilities
Reports to and collaborates with management of the facility related issues
Fulfill customer/resident requests
Resolve resident concerns
Manage solicitors that may enter the community
Know the emergency key procedures (Key Track, Knox box locations, fireman elevator keys, lock-outs, etc.)
Monitor cameras
Ensure all visitors have been properly greeted and registered
Manage key issuance policy, and control keyboard
Answer phones using site specific telephone greeting standards
Administer packages and distributes mail to resident's boxes
Provide Concierge services for residents (Dry cleaning, event planning, local directions, etc.)
Assists residents with move-in and move-out procedures
Assemble collateral packages for prospective residents
Offer prospective residents information regarding the community
Write work orders and ensure they are given to the appropriate staff member
Follow up on resident service requests
Conduct courtesy calls to residents (i.e. cabs, packages, deliveries)
Adhere to all Able safety procedures regarding the proper use of personal protective equipment (PPE) as tasks dictate
Supports and follows Able Engineering Services’ operational policies and standards
Supports and follows Able Engineering Services’ safety program
Perform related duties as required with a "can do, will do” attitude
